- High-density DC/DC module with optimized integrated transformer technology
- Input voltage range: 4.5 V to 5.5 V
- Output voltages (selectable): 5.4 V, 5.0 V, 3.7 V, 3.3 V
- Output power: 500 mW
- Peak efficiency: 60%
- Line regulation (typical): 1%
- Load regulation (typical): 1.5%
- Meets CISPR32 Class B EMI limits without ferrite beads on a 2-layer PCB
- Spread spectrum modulation (SSM)
- Robust isolation barrier:
- Isolation rating: 3 kVRMS
- Surge capability: 6.5 kVPK
- Working voltage: 850 VRMS
- CMTI (typical): ±100 V/ns
- Short circuit recovery
- Thermal shutdown
- 16-pin wide-body SOIC package with > 8-mm creepage and clearance
- Extended temperature range: –40°C to 125°C
- Safety-related certifications:
-
5657-VPK basic isolation per DIN V VDE V 0884-11:2017- 01
-
3000-VRMS isolation for 1 minute per UL 1577
- UL certification per IEC 60950-1, IEC 62368- 1 and IEC 60601-1 end equipment standards
- CQC approval per GB4943.1-2011

UCC12040 is a DC/DC power module with 3-kVRMSbasic isolation rating designed to provide efficient, isolated power to isolated circuits that require a bias supply with a well-regulated output voltage. The device integrates a transformer and DC/DC controller with a proprietary architecture to provide 500 mW (typical) of isolated power with low EMI.
The UCC12040 integrates protection features for increased system robustness. The device also has an enable pin, synchronization capability, and regulated 5-V or 3.3-V output options with headroom. The UCC12040 is a low-profile, miniaturized solution offered in a wide-body SOIC package with 2.65-mm height.
